The Ministry of Health’s Immunisation Unit is warning members of the public that the sale and purchase of the blue vaccination cards, which are issued to people who have been vaccinated, is illegal.
Co-coordinator of the National Vaccination Programme, Major David Clarke, says the Royal Barbados Police Force is aware of the activity where the cards are being sold for as much as $200 a piece.
He points out that this practice is strictly prohibited and anyone caught selling the cards would be prosecuted.
Major Clarke emphasizes that the blue cards are free, and should only be issued by a certified health care professional to individuals who have been vaccinated.
